THE MAN FROM MARS HILL


by J.M. PowellT.B. Larimore rose from humble beginnings in Tennessee to become one of the bestknown preachers of the Restoration Movement. J.M. Powell, Restoration scholar, documents Larimores family life from youth to preacher to Christian educator.
Includes Larimore family photos and two sermons.

BACKGROUNDS OF EARLY CHRISTIANITY Third Edition


by Everett FergusonThe book explores and unpacks the Roman, Greek, and Jewish political, social, religious, and philosophical backgrounds necessary for a good historical understanding of the New Testament and the early church. New to this edition are updated bibliographies, and fresh discussions of first-century social life, of Gnosticism, and of the Dead Sea Scrolls and other Jewish literature.
